BACKGROUND AND POLICY IMPLICATIONS:
Deschutes County Code section 2.37.110 outlines procedures for disposal of surplus property.
The Road Department typically utilizes online auction websites to dispose of equipment which
has exceeded its functional life for the Department's specific needs. Equipment which may be
useful to other local agencies can be made available for transfer or sale directly to that agency
per DCC 2.37.110(a).
Via the Central Oregon Public Works Partnership, the City of Sisters has indicated a need for the
Road Department's surplus crack seal machine and broom. Upon declaration as surplus, the
Road Department will initiate transfer of the equipment (#4-84, # 1-123) identified in Exhibit A
to the City of Sisters.
Exhibit A also declares surplus of an additional broom (#7-80) previously loaned to the USFS.
FISCAL IMPLICATIONS:
In exchange for transfer of the noted equipment identified in Exhibit A, the City of Sisters will
provide snow plow services on sections of County roadway adjacent to the City limits in which
their proximity and street connectivity provide for more efficient service delivery. The City's
snow plow rates will be debited against the salvage/market value of the equipment as estimated
by staff.
